- // Note that we assume any iterable can be converted to a QJsonArray. However,
- // because QJsonValue is an iterable and QJsonObject is implemented as a dict
- // (which is also an iterable), then any overloads that handle one or more of
- // them must be ordered so that QJsonArray is checked last.
- %MappedType QJsonArray
- /TypeHintIn="Iterable[QJsonValue]", TypeHintOut="List[QJsonValue]",
- TypeHintValue="[]"/
- {
- %TypeHeaderCode
- #include <qjsonarray.h>
- %End
- %ConvertFromTypeCode
- PyObject *l = PyList_New(sipCpp->size());
- if (!l)
- return 0;
- for (int i = 0; i < sipCpp->size(); ++i)
- {
- QJsonValue *t = new QJsonValue(sipCpp->at(i));
- PyObject *tobj = sipConvertFromNewType(t, sipType_QJsonValue,
- sipTransferObj);
- if (!tobj)
- {
- delete t;
- Py_DECREF(l);
- return 0;
- }
- PyList_SetItem(l, i, tobj);
- }
- return l;
- %End
- %ConvertToTypeCode
- PyObject *iter = PyObject_GetIter(sipPy);
- if (!sipIsErr)
- {
- PyErr_Clear();
- Py_XDECREF(iter);
- return (iter && !PyUnicode_Check(sipPy));
- }
- if (!iter)
- {
- *sipIsErr = 1;
- return 0;
- }
- QJsonArray *ql = new QJsonArray;
-
- for (Py_ssize_t i = 0; ; ++i)
- {
- PyErr_Clear();
- PyObject *itm = PyIter_Next(iter);
- if (!itm)
- {
- if (PyErr_Occurred())
- {
- delete ql;
- Py_DECREF(iter);
- *sipIsErr = 1;
- return 0;
- }
- break;
- }
- int state;
- QJsonValue *t = reinterpret_cast<QJsonValue *>(
- sipForceConvertToType(itm, sipType_QJsonValue, sipTransferObj,
- SIP_NOT_NONE, &state, sipIsErr));
- if (*sipIsErr)
- {
- PyErr_Format(PyExc_TypeError,
- "index %zd has type '%s' but 'QJsonValue' is expected", i,
- sipPyTypeName(Py_TYPE(itm)));
- Py_DECREF(itm);
- delete ql;
- Py_DECREF(iter);
- return 0;
- }
- ql->append(*t);
- sipReleaseType(t, sipType_QJsonValue, state);
- Py_DECREF(itm);
- }
-
- Py_DECREF(iter);
- *sipCppPtr = ql;
-
- return sipGetState(sipTransferObj);
- %End
- };
